On November 17, many Kuwaiti news sites such as kuwaittimes.com, kuna.net.kw and timeskuwait.com... simultaneously reported on the official visit of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h and the Vietnamese delegation to this country from November 16-18 with a schedule of a series of important meetings.
News sites stressed that this was the first visit by a Vietnamese leader to Kuwait in 16 years.
The visit takes place in the context that the two countries are preparing to celebrate the 50th anniversary of the establishment of diplomatic relations in January 2026, clearly reflecting the common desire to bring bilateral relations to a new strategic height.
The highlight of the visit was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h's important speech at the Kuwaiti Saud N. Al-Sabah Institute of Foreign Affairs, presenting Vietnam's foreign policy and strategic vision to promote Vietnam-Kuwait relations.
According to kuwaittimes.com, Vietnam is increasingly demonstrating its role as one of the world's economic and innovation centers.
Vietnam ranks 32nd globally in terms of GDP and is among the top 20 countries in terms of both trade turnover and foreign direct investment.
With total trade turnover exceeding 800 billion USD and FDI exceeding 500 billion USD, Vietnam is now deeply integrated into regional and global value chains.
Vietnam participates in 17 free trade agreements and more than 500 other trade frameworks. Vietnam's growth prospects remain solid, with GDP forecast to reach over 8% in 2025 and over 10% in 2026.
In terms of diplomacy, Vietnam has established relations with 194 countries, including 38 comprehensive or strategic partners, including all global powers.
Multilaterally, Vietnam is an active member of more than 70 international political, economic and cultural organizations, with an increasingly expanding role in peacekeeping and humanitarian missions.

Kuwait-Vietnam cooperation has been growing steadily, especially in the fields of trade and investment. Bilateral trade turnover is expected to reach a record of 7.3 billion USD by 2024, the highest between Vietnam and any Middle Eastern partner.
Vietnam's exports to Kuwait are constantly diversifying, from agricultural and aquatic products to fresh fruits, wooden furniture, machinery, equipment and electronics.
Among the Middle Eastern countries, Kuwait has the largest investment portfolio in Vietnam. The key project is the Nghi Son Refinery and Petrochemical Complex, with Kuwait contributing about 3.5 billion USD.
In addition to economic relations, the two countries also maintain extensive cooperation in many fields. The Kuwait Fund for Arab Economic Development has funded 15 infrastructure projects in Vietnam, with a total amount of up to 182 million USD.
At the local level, the partnership between Ho Chi Minh City and Ahmadi province, as well as Thanh Hoa province and Farwaniya province, has promoted cultural, tourism and people-to-people exchanges.
The kuwaittimes.com website affirmed that Prime Minister Pham Minh Chinh's visit is expected to reaffirm the long-standing friendship between the two countries and pave the way for a new chapter of cooperation as the two countries look towards the next 50 years of partnership./.
